Be sure to cool your ICS clock generator chip and you will get higher results. i watercool with a 156watt peltier and it makes a huge difference. atleast it did on my old celeron 2 667 @1050. now its in another computer with just a glorb on it and it can reach 950 but its 100% stable at 900.
